The TEMPIL 24433 is a temperature indicating liquid used to verify surface temperatures on metal, glass, and other materials during heating, welding, brazing, and heat-treating operations. Applied directly to the work surface, the liquid melts and leaves a clearly visible mark when the material reaches 1200 degrees F (649 degrees C), giving technicians a fast, accurate confirmation without contact thermometers or infrared equipment. The enhanced formula is rated accurate to within plus or minus 1 percent of the Fahrenheit value and plus or minus 3 percent of the Celsius value. It dries quickly on both horizontal and vertical surfaces and resists settling in the container.
This temperature indicating liquid is suited for use in HVAC, plumbing, refrigeration, and industrial fabrication settings where precise heat confirmation is required during brazing, soldering, or annealing. It applies cleanly to metal pipe, fittings, sheet metal, and glass surfaces. The 2 oz container format is practical for field use and bench work alike. Temperature indicating liquids are typically applied by HVAC technicians, pipefitters, welders, and plumbers before or during heating operations. Apply the liquid to a clean, dry surface in the work area prior to introducing heat. Allow the coating to dry fully before beginning the heating process so the melt point indication is clearly visible. Keep the container sealed when not in use to prevent evaporation and degradation of the formula.
